Ethnic Distribution of Becerril

According to the US Census, the Becerril surname is distributed across the following ethnic groups. This data reflects self-reported ethnicity among 3,881 Americans with the Becerril last name.

White 3.48%
Black 0.31%
Hispanic 95.8%
Asian/PI 0.18%

Popularity of Becerril Over Time

Comparing US Census data from 2000 and 2010 shows how the Becerril surname has changed in prevalence.

Census 2000
#12,122
2,360 people
Up 3631
Census 2010
#8,491
3,881 people

The number of Americans with the Becerril surname increased by 1,521 between 2000 and 2010.
